Csvhelper map dynamic

WebDec 22, 2024 · A part of our project here need to read CSVs files. It is a dynamic part so we can not have a class to use as a Modal. So, given a CSV file, we need to read what are the columns to persist the columns format on our database to read on the future processes. So, I would like to implement something like this: WebIf your data doesn't have a header you can map by index instead of name. You can't rely on the order of class properties in .NET, so if you're not mapping by name, make sure you specify an index. Data 1,one Example

How to add csvhelper records to datatable to use for sqlbulkcopy …

WebJan 21, 2024 · For one thing, CsvHelper would have a difficult time knowing what headers to write. Fortunately, it's not too complex to use CsvWriter manually, writing a field at a … Web.net 如何将CsvHelper记录添加到DataTable中,以便将SqlBulkCopy用于数据库,.net,csv,datatable,sqlbulkcopy,csvhelper,.net,Csv,Datatable,Sqlbulkcopy,Csvhelper,我正在尝试使用CsvHelper读取CSV文件,将每条记录加载到数据表中,然后使用SqlBulkCopy将数据插入到数据库表中。 how are bats important for healthy ecosystems https://damsquared.com

[Solved] Dynamic creation of columns using csvHelper

WebJul 5, 2012 · You can add class maps through csv.Configuration.Maps.Add( CsvClassMap map ). There is a beta release of 2.0 on NuGet if you're interested. I don't see a way in … WebIn this tutorial I'll show you how to read a CSV file into your C# .NET app using the excellent CsvHelper library. I'll go through 3 methods to read your CSV... WebDynamics NAV is now Dynamics 365 Business Central. Get the same rich functionality as Dynamics NAV, with full flexibility to deploy in the cloud or on-premises with Business … how many licensed drivers in united states

CsvHelper 🚀 - Create maps from dynamic collection no longer …

Category:[Solved] Dynamic creation of columns using csvHelper

Tags:Csvhelper map dynamic

Csvhelper map dynamic

Write Dynamic Objects CsvHelper - GitHub Pages

WebThis will map the properties of a class to the header names of the CSV data. The mapping needs to be registered in the context. This example is identical to not using a class mapping at all. The headers match the property names. Data Id,Name 1,one Example WebMar 26, 2024 · GetRecords < dynamic > ()); using (var connection = new SqlConnection ("your-connection-string")) {connection. ... This code uses CsvHelper to read a CSV file, map the data to a DataTable, and use SqlBulkCopy to transfer the data to a database. By following these steps, you can efficiently transfer large amounts of data from a CSV file …

Csvhelper map dynamic

Did you know?

WebWrite Dynamic Objects; Write Anonymous Type Objects; Appending to an Existing File; Configuration. Class Maps. Mapping Properties; Mapping by Name; Mapping by … WebAug 14, 2024 · var records = csv.GetRecords(); This scenario seems to confuse the parser and you end up with one too few columns in the resulting ExpandoObject with the first column being an …

WebAug 4, 2024 · IronXL is your go-to CSV Parser – Minimum Coding Required. In addition to CSV parsing in C#, IronXL converts CSVs to Excel with just two lines of code! Using C# or VB.NET, it’s easy to use IronXL’s Excel API without the need for Interop. You can read, edit, and create Excel spreadsheets or work with other Excel formats such as XLS/XLSX ...

WebC# CSVHelper无法映射结果 c# 有多个映射文件,因为CSV文件的大小取决于它们要添加的数据,这就是为什么有多个映射类都继承自CSVBooking List headers = SplitCSV(textReader.ReadLine()).ToList(); //Called again to reset pos textReader = new StreamReader(importBookingsFilePath.Text); WebMar 16, 2024 · Create and Read CSV headers dynamically This week at work I had to implement the logic to create and read a CSV file with some specific headers ( which depends and comes from the databas e) and …

WebClass Maps. Mapping to properties. Mapping properties by header name. Mapping properties that may be one of many names. Mapping properties that have duplicate …

WebJan 21, 2024 · If you follow the first link above you'll find the WriteDynamicHeader method in use on lines 50 & 57. With help of an extension method I create an ExpandoObject for each record and use CsvHelper to write that object.The Dictionary parameter named document is what I wish to create the CSV record from. how are bats getting in my houseWebI produce static/dynamic maps, analyze data, georeference datasets, and participate in oral/written communications as applied to diverse public health domains. I previously … how are batteries bad for the environmentWebAuto Mapping. If you don't supply a map to the configuration, one is automatically created for you on the fly. You can call auto mapping directly in your class map also. You may want to do this if you have a large number of properties that will be set up correctly by default, and only need to make a couple changes. how are bats bornWebFind local businesses, view maps and get driving directions in Google Maps. how are bats protectedWebApr 14, 2024 · Csvhelper: Create maps from dynamic collection no longer works: Unable to cast object of type System.String to System.Object) Created on 14 Apr 2024 · 3 Comments · Source: JoshClose/CsvHelper. Hi, we are porting legacy code to dotnet standard and are facing an issue which wasn't present in CsvHelper 2.5.0 net451. ... how many licensed drivers in usaWebOct 17, 2024 · I have a collection of some objects say customers. Customer contains say 10 properties. I am also getting a list of properties which is a subset of Customer properties as string array. ONLY these columns need to be present in the written... how are bats important to the ecosystemWebMany contributors have helped make CsvHelper the great library it is today. Completely free for commercial use. Dual licensed under MS-PL and Apache 2. Help. Stack Overflow. Stack Overflow has millions of users in its community just waiting to answer your questions. There is only one of me and I'm pretty busy. how are bats different from birds